Internet features such as video conferencing are reducing the need for people to gather in one location for conferences and exhibitions. But when it comes to a show in San Francisco, such as Real Estate Connect 97, the case for using the Internet is less appealing.
It is expected that 1,000 real estate industry and technology leaders will gather from July 24-26 for Inman News Features’ first annual commerce and technology summit. This “will focus on the dynamically changing complexion of real estate, and the Internet’s impact”.
The event will feature sessions on topics from online commerce to virtual communities.
